How much could ayurveda treatment help in disc prolapse and cord compression?

5 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Not likely to help: Ayurvedic treatment is not likely to have any effect on disc prolapse and cord compression, as the symptoms are due to a part of the disc physically pressing on one's spinal cord or spinal nerves. Some sort of neurosurgical procedure is usually needed to move or remove the part that is compressing the spinal cord.

See below: Cord compression can be a serious issue with irreversible damage and possible paralysis. Please consult your physician for a detailed history and physical examination. Ayurveda treatment may potentially help your symptoms, but you should be evaluated by a spine specialist prior to starting this type of treatment.
